Armored divisions, if the average person sounds like they would take for granted that most of them are tanks, but this is not the case...... The German Panzer Division consisted of a tank regiment, two Panzergrenadier Corps, two artillery regiments, plus an engineer battalion, a communications battalion, a supplementary battalion, and so on.
However, most of these infantry and artillery units are armored or mechanized so that they can keep up with the tanks and can cooperate with the tanks in long-range penetrating combat.
For example, the Panzergrenadier Corps...... This class is not actually a grenadier, but an infantry that follows and supports tanks in a side tricycle or half-track armored vehicle.
Similarly, artillery regiments are self-propelled guns towed by cars or converted from half-track armored vehicles.
As you can imagine, such a force is very mobile, and once it attacks...... That is, tanks, infantry, and artillery are rushing up, and if you add the coordination of air fighters, it can almost be said that you can launch a strong attack with all the advanced equipment of land warfare imaginable.
This is one of the reasons why the German "Blitzkrieg" is invincible, although their tanks are sometimes inferior to the enemy, they know that the multi-arm cooperation can launch a quick and effective coordinated operation against the enemy.
